Louis Vuitton Ambassador



While I was tweaking the blog tonight, I noticed that the Briefcases catagory has collected some dust in the past months. Strange actually, for there is so many elegant and chic briefcases to talk about. I figured I might as well freshen things up. And why not go all out with my favorite of all, the Louis Vuitton Ambassador Briefcase. I want it, now. Worked in LV’s textured Epi leather, it truely does not even need an LV logo at all. It features a classic s-locl closure and a lined interior with pockets for cell, wallet and miscellaneous other accessories. An exterior back pockets rounds of the 16 by 12 inch briefcase. How very lovely, once I get done with my grad studies, I sure know what I’ll be sporting to work. At a price of over $1,800, I better start saving already. via eLuxury.

Burberry Plaid Canvas Tote


I just realized that I actually do not own a Burberry handbag. Gasp! I own some scarves, a coat, and some other little accessories but no bag. Whether or not it makes sense, I would love to own at least one bag from all of the big designers. I just chuckled out loud thinking what my father or any other rational person would say to this. Oh well. If I were going for a Burberry bag, I think I found a very cute one that is a bit different from the rest. The Burberry Plaid Canvas Tote reminds me of spring and picnics. I can just see myself wearing this more vibrant plaid print with its bright leather trim to the park or out in the country with Vlad. Ahh the thoughts of warm weather and butterflies makes me happy. This tote has double top handles, two outside pockets with drawstrings, two inside compartments with dividers along with zip pockets, and measures 12″H X 16″L X 8″W. I can see not everyone liking the crayon colored plaid pattern, but it suits me well enough for my picnic dates in the country



Available via Saks for $495.

Tod’s Bamboo Black Satin Mini Evening Barrel Bag



I’m walking the line with this bag. I am having a very hard time deciding if I like the shape or not. Different, yes, but hot, I’m not sure. The Tod’s Bamboo Black Satin Mini Evening Barrel Bag is a baguette shaped bag made from shiny black satin and generously accented with Swarovski crystal details on the side buckles. Not that I don’t love Swarovski crystal or even black satin, but I just can’t tell if I like how it all comes together on this bag. Other features of the bag include chrome hardware, black fabric lining, and one inside compartment. The bags dimensions are H 2.76″, W 9.45″, and D 2.76″. I think I finally figured out why I am not completely keen on this bag… it reminds me of prom purses. Ha. Anyhow, let me know what you think. The Tods bag is available through Forzieri for $495.
